A self-adaptive hybrid particle swarm optimization algorithm for flow shop scheduling problem

被引:8
|
作者
Zhang, Chang-Sheng [1 ]
Sun, Ji-Gui [2 ]
Ouyang, Dan-Tong [2 ]
Zhang, Yong-Gang [2 ]
机构
[1] School of Information Science and Engineering, Northeastern University, Shenyang 110004, China
[2] Key Laboratory of Symbol Computation and Knowledge Engineering of the Ministry of Education, College of Computer Science and Technology, Jilin University, Changchun 130012, China
来源
关键词
Machine shop practice - Adaptive algorithms - Particle swarm optimization (PSO);
D O I
10.3724/SP.J.1016.2009.02137
中图分类号
学科分类号
摘要
A hybrid self-adaptive algorithm is proposed to solve the flow shop scheduling problem with the objective of minimizing makespan, which combined the particle swarm optimization algorithm and genetic operators together. The particle similarity and particle energy are defined. The threshold of particle similarity dynamically changes with iterations and the particle energy depends on the swarm evolving degree and the particle's evolving speed. In order to improve the proposed algorithm performance further, a neighborhood based random greedy search strategy is introduced to overcome the shortcoming of evolving slowly in the later running phase. Finally, the proposed algorithm is tested on different scale benchmarks and compared with the recently proposed efficient algorithms. The result shows that the solution quality and the stability of the HPGA both precede the other two algorithms. It can be used to solve large scale flow shop scheduling problem.
引用
收藏
页码:2137 / 2146
相关论文
共 50 条
  • [41] A Course Scheduling Algorithm Based on Self-Adaptive Constrained Particle Swarm
    Cui Wei
    Long Xiaohong
    INTERNATIONAL SEMINAR ON APPLIED PHYSICS, OPTOELECTRONICS AND PHOTONICS (APOP 2016), 2016, 61
  • [42] A Self-adaptive Differential Evolution for the Permutation Flow Shop Scheduling Problem
    Xu, Xinli
    Xiang, Zhaogui
    Wang, Wanliang
    2010 CHINESE CONTROL AND DECISION CONFERENCE, VOLS 1-5, 2010, : 155 - 160
  • [43] Solving Job-Shop Scheduling Problem Based on Improved Adaptive Particle Swarm Optimization Algorithm
    顾文斌
    唐敦兵
    郑堃
    TransactionsofNanjingUniversityofAeronauticsandAstronautics, 2014, 31 (05) : 559 - 567
  • [44] An effective hybrid optimization algorithm for the flow shop scheduling problem
    Sun Kai
    Yang Genke
    2006 IEEE INTERNATIONAL CONFERENCE ON INFORMATION ACQUISITION, VOLS 1 AND 2, CONFERENCE PROCEEDINGS, 2006, : 1234 - 1238
  • [45] An Effective Hybrid Optimization Algorithm based on Self-adaptive Particle Swarm Optimization Algorithm and Artificial Immune Clone Algorithm
    Chen, Ai-ling
    Guo, Qiang
    ICNC 2008: FOURTH INTERNATIONAL CONFERENCE ON NATURAL COMPUTATION, VOL 7, PROCEEDINGS, 2008, : 129 - 132
  • [46] A hybrid particle swarm optimization and simulated annealing algorithm for the job shop scheduling problem with transport resources
    Fontes, Dalila B. M. M.
    Homayouni, S. Mahdi
    Goncalves, Jose F.
    EUROPEAN JOURNAL OF OPERATIONAL RESEARCH, 2023, 306 (03) : 1140 - 1157
  • [47] A Hybrid Algorithm Based on Particle Swarm Optimization and Artificial Immune for an Assembly Job Shop Scheduling Problem
    Du, Hui
    Liu, Dacheng
    Zhang, Mian-hao
    MATHEMATICAL PROBLEMS IN ENGINEERING, 2016, 2016
  • [48] Erratum to: A hybrid discrete particle swarm optimization algorithm for solving fuzzy job shop scheduling problem
    Jun-qing Li
    Yu-xia Pan
    The International Journal of Advanced Manufacturing Technology, 2013, 66 (1-4) : 597 - 600
  • [49] A hybrid algorithm based on particle swarm optimization and simulated annealing for a periodic job shop scheduling problem
    Jamili, Amin
    Shafia, Mohammad Ali
    Tavakkoli-Moghaddam, Reza
    INTERNATIONAL JOURNAL OF ADVANCED MANUFACTURING TECHNOLOGY, 2011, 54 (1-4): : 309 - 322
  • [50] A two-stage hybrid particle swarm optimization algorithm for the stochastic job shop scheduling problem
    Zhang, Rui
    Song, Shiji
    Wu, Cheng
    KNOWLEDGE-BASED SYSTEMS, 2012, 27 : 393 - 406